Mobile DIY Dog Bed
For all the love they give, your pooch certainly deserves a good night's sleep in return. We've collected 14 creative and adorable dog beds you can make yourself — from a design for a raised dog bed to an upcycled pallet dog bed. Plus, we'll show you how to make a dog bed from a repurposed suitcase and a simple easy-to-sew washable slipcover. Find a design you and your dog will like on the following slides, then follow the simple instructions to make it.
The bed pictured above, crafted from a discarded shipping pallet, is comfy and mobile, too!

Farmhouse-Style Dog Bed
Instead of buying, using and then throwing away your pup's well-loved pet beds, cover a pillow of store-bought dog bed in this washable, easy-sew slipcover instead. You'll love the washable fabric, and your dog will adore his new nap spot.

Raised Dog Bed
Great for a dog with bad joints and to get your furry friend off of a cold floor, this elevated dog bed is easy to make with PVC pipe and outdoor fabric.

DIY Rug Slipcover
No need to throw out your pet's favorite resting spot just because it's a little tattered. Instead, use three flat-weave rugs to create a sturdy slipcover.

Upcycled Drawer
A large drawer can be a cute, budget-friendly solution for a lack of a dog bed. Add a soft pillow for extra comfort and wood feet for a little elevation. Be sure to include your pup's name for a nice personal touch.
No-Sew Pouf
This simple pet bed couldn't be easier. It only takes scissors, fleece fabric, a large elastic band and a bit of stuffing to create this cozy pillow your pup will flip for.
